<p><strong>The Challenge</strong>: An executive in a niche management consulting practice seeks to expand business through social media PR. His company currently has no online dialog with clients, partners, prospects, or the press.</p>
<p><strong>The Process</strong>: Assessing the characteristics of his organization and its stakeholders, we identify channels to expand his network and open lines of communication not only with clients, but industry leaders, potential partners, and press. Twitter, LinkedIn, and professional communities are used as venues for increasing awareness of his services, upcoming events, and managing his online reputation.</p>
<p><strong>Project Elements</strong>: Consulting, competitive analysis, research, strategic media selection, social media management, business writing, ongoing monitoring and measurement of progress.</p>
<p><strong>The Results</strong>: Growing national presence outside this executive&#8217;s usual regional network. Expanded dialog with specific communities; increased visibility to press.</p>
<p><strong>Follow-up</strong>: Progress is monitored via email, phone meetings, and various analytics.</p>

<p><strong>The Challenge</strong>: A highly credentialed entrepreneur seeks to expand speaking and consulting opportunities.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is misaligned and underutilized for her targeted audience and services.</p>
<p><strong>The Process</strong>: Working together by phone, we clarify objectives, map out initial strategies for each, discuss the options, priorities, and timeframes. With multiple web sites and a clear niche, she rarely appears in searches as expert in her fields. SEO (Search Engine Optimization) is refined to highlight high impact search terms that align with her expertise, and are appropriately included in highly informative content.</p>
<p><strong>Project Elements</strong>: Consulting, competitive analysis, SEO analysis, content review, content editing, ongoing monitoring and measurement of progress.</p>
<p><strong>The Results</strong>: Repositioned for maximum exposure through her web presence, this client is now experiencing significantly higher page views, higher rankings in search engine results, improved Alexa, and broadening Facebook as well as Twitter audience. She is exploring new venues for professional engagement, along with new relationships in her field.</p>
<p><strong>Follow-up</strong>: Periodic feedback sessions allow for monitoring progress, reviewing content for alignment to goals and SEO, and identifying additional opportunities.</p>

<p>It wasn&#8217;t a dare exactly. More like an experiment, and then a labor of love.</p>
<p><a title="Daily Plate of Crazy" href="http://dailyplateofcrazy.com" target="_blank"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-135" title="Daily Plate of Crazy image" src="http://d-a-wolf.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/05/Daily-Plate-of-Crazy-image-300x258.png" alt="" width="300" height="258" /></a><em></em></p>
<p>When an old friend suggested I start a blog, I attempted &#8211; twice &#8211; only to set the idea aside. In 2009 he urged me to try again, and I did. At the time, I had just completed a project, I missed the pace of my newspaper days, and I was hungry for more hands-on involvement in social media. Although my world was already crazy busy &#8211; juggling freelance work and raising two boys &#8211; I needed a mechanism for reconfiguring the pieces of an old life, a harried present, and moving into an emerging future.</p>
<p>And <a title="Daily Plate of Crazy" href="http://dailyplateofcrazy.com" target="_blank"><em>Daily Plate of Crazy</em></a> was born.</p>
<p title="Daily Plate of Crazy">It <em></em>was just the ticket for me to play, to learn, to articulate my questions, and to hone my skills by intentionally writing in a variety of styles and voices.<em></em></p>
<p>Unlike most personal blogs, I didn&#8217;t seek to chronicle my daily happenings. I wanted to experiment, to write lifestyle articles, to address whatever caught my fancy at a point in time. I write <em>from </em>life, rather than &#8220;<a title="Daily Plate of Crazy: Tell All? Don't Think So!" href="http://dailyplateofcrazy.com/2009/12/12/tell-all-dont-think-so/" target="_blank">telling all</a>,&#8221; using experience as a starting point for exploring emotions, observations, and issues many of us share. And by the way, <a title="Twitter: BigLittleWolf" href="http://twitter.com/BigLittleWolf" target="_blank">Big Little Wolf</a> is based on a nickname, and offered relative anonymity &#8211; among other things, so as not to embarrass two teenage sons!</p>
<p>With more than 1,400 articles in the archives to date, the site enjoys a growing readership in both the U.S. and abroad. </p>
<p>As for this journey, I could never have imagined how the site would grow, or grow on me. I could never have imagined the extraordinary individuals who would join the conversation. I could never have imagined the compassionate community, and the pleasure of getting to know other readers and writers. Together, we&#8217;ve been learning, laughing, and making a difference in each others&#8217; lives.</p>
<p><em>Daily Plate of Crazy</em> is a gathering spot for thinking men and women who are unafraid to discuss their challenges as well as their triumphs. It&#8217;s a place for exploring a woman&#8217;s life, a writer&#8217;s life, a parent&#8217;s life &#8211; for processing change, however bumpy &#8211; and my own (all too common) issues to do with marriage, divorce, and single motherhood. It&#8217;s my safe haven, and possibly yours. A place to deal with difficult realities in honest ways that nonetheless encourage us to move forward &#8211; regardless of the obstacles we encounter.</p>
<p>I expect <em>Daily Plate of Crazy</em> to evolve as the cultural conversation continues, frequently addressing some of <a title="Daily Plate of Crazy: Life's Big Questions" href="http://dailyplateofcrazy.com/tag/big-questions/" target="_blank">those &#8220;big questions&#8221; we all ask</a> ourselves, as so many of us struggle to make sense of our daily grind &#8211; whatever life dishes out, and yes &#8211; whatever we can make of it.</p>
